Assessing Anxiety: A Comprehensive Questionnaire for Anxiety Disorders
Anxiety disorders are complex conditions that can significantly impact an individual's well-being and daily functioning. Recognizing the signs and symptoms of anxiety disorders is crucial for early intervention and effective treatment. To aid in this process, we have developed a comprehensive questionnaire that can help assess the presence and severity of anxiety symptoms. By answering the questions in this questionnaire, individuals can gain insights into their anxiety levels and determine if further evaluation or support may be necessary.
1. On a scale of 0-4, with 0 being "not at all" and 4 being "extremely," rate the following statements based on how frequently they apply to you:
- I feel excessive worry or fear about everyday situations.
- I experience physical symptoms such as rapid heartbeat, sweating, or trembling during periods of anxiety.
- I find it difficult to control or stop worrying, even when I recognize that my fears are irrational.
- I often feel restless, on edge, or easily fatigued.
- I struggle with difficulties concentrating or have a tendency to become easily distracted.
- I am plagued by intrusive thoughts or persistent worries that are difficult to dismiss.
- I have noticed changes in my sleep patterns, such as difficulty falling asleep or staying asleep.
- I avoid certain situations or activities due to fear or anxiety.
- I have experienced sudden and intense panic attacks, characterized by heart palpitations or chest pain.
- These anxiety symptoms have persisted for at least six months and significantly impacted my daily life, relationships, or work.
Once you have answered the questionnaire, tally up your scores and refer to the scoring guide below to interpret your results.
Scoring Guide:
- If your total score is between 0-10, it suggests that you may experience occasional or mild anxiety symptoms that do not meet the criteria for an anxiety disorder. However, if your symptoms persist or worsen, it is advisable to seek professional guidance.
- If your total score is between 11-20, it indicates that you may be experiencing moderate levels of anxiety. Consider reaching out to a mental health professional to discuss your symptoms and explore potential treatment options.
- If your total score is between 21-40, it suggests that you may be dealing with severe anxiety symptoms that significantly impact your daily life. It is crucial to seek professional help to receive an accurate diagnosis and appropriate treatment.
Remember, this questionnaire is not a substitute for a formal evaluation by a healthcare professional. If you have concerns about your mental health or suspect you may have an anxiety disorder, it is essential to consult with a qualified professional for a comprehensive assessment and personalized guidance.
